Perhaps the most "better" aspect of this lifestyle is the sense of communal responsibility. In the mountains, "hospitality" extends far beyond the front porch. It’s the neighbor who shows up with a chainsaw after a storm before you even have to ask. It’s the community coming together for a "pounding" (where neighbors bring pounds of flour, sugar, and staples) for a newlywed couple or a family in need.
